The Duke of Orleans Visiting the Sick at l Hotel-Dieu During the Cholera Epidemic in 1832
XIR153775 The Duke of Orleans Visiting the Sick at l Hotel-Dieu During the Cholera Epidemic in 1832 (oil on canvas) by Johannot, Alfred (1800-37); 32.5x43 cm; Musee de la Ville de Paris, Musee Carnavalet, Paris, France; (add.info.: Le Duc d Orleans visitant les malades de l Hotel Dieu pendant l epidemie de cholera en 1832; ); French, out of copyright

In this poignant photo print, we witness a powerful act of compassion during one of history's most devastating epidemics. "The Duke of Orleans Visiting the Sick at l Hotel-Dieu During the Cholera Epidemic in 1832" captures a moment frozen in time, revealing the true character and empathy of a nobleman. Painted by Alfred Johannot, this oil on canvas masterpiece measures 32.5x43 cm and is currently housed at Musee de la Ville de Paris, Musee Carnavalet in France. The artwork depicts an emotional scene where the Duke d'Orleans visits patients suffering from cholera at l'Hôtel-Dieu hospital. As the deadly disease ravaged through Paris in 1832, claiming countless lives, this image serves as a testament to humanity's resilience and capacity for kindness even amidst despair. The Duke's presence exudes genuine concern as he engages with those afflicted by illness and offers solace to their suffering souls. Johannot masterfully captures every detail - from the weary expressions on patients' faces to their frail bodies lying helplessly on beds. Through his brushstrokes, he conveys not only physical pain but also emotional anguish that permeated these hospital walls. This print serves as a reminder that compassion knows no boundaries or social status; it transcends all barriers when faced with human suffering.
